    A wonderful site to experience of Beatrix Jones Ferrand’s genius on an intimate, residential scale. The charm of this very modest house and these gardens she designed to herself and her aide incorporate the core elements of Ferrand’s more palatial work at the Abbey Aldrich Rockerfeller garden and Dumbarton Oaks. Highly recommended for any home gardener looking for inspiration from one of America’s greatest landscape architects of all time.
